The Intech EZ Roll Golf Chipper Club is a precision-engineered chipping iron featuring a back-weighted design, advanced alignment top lines, and a 35° loft on a 35-inch putter-length shaft. Designed for both right and left-handed golfers, it offers enhanced control, accuracy, and forgiveness around the green, making it a top choice for improving your short game with confidence.

Great chipper until it breaks
I've purchased this exact same chipper twice now. It works great until it breaks. Both times it broke where the club head meets the shaft. I never swing this club hard. I only use it for short chips around the fringe. I play about once a week and both times it lasted for about 2.5 years.

Seemingly good for price.
For the money this feels like a serviceable chipper. There’s many different ways to hit it so you just have to figure out the best way. You can do a little shaft lean to square up and hit lower, or open it up more to get it in the air.

Great Club With Questionable Design
I love this club! After practicing with it a bit…it greatly improved my success around the green (understatement). Unfortunately…after using it for a relatively short amount of time (maybe 15-20 rounds)…the head…while using it came flying off. It broke clean away from the shaft. Reading reviews here…I see it’s happened to a number of other people too. It seems that the narrow “cast” aluminum(?) where the head meets the shaft is either a poor design or randomly flawed while manufacturing. That said…I purchased another hoping this one will last. 🙏🤞. I will not be buying a third.
